FPGA时序设计新工具:Visio形状库应用与分析
版权申诉
56 浏览量
更新于2024-10-14
收藏 171KB ZIP 举报
资源摘要信息:"FPGA时序设计的Viso形状库是一个专门针对FPGA时序设计的图形库,它使用Visio软件作为平台。Visio是一款由微软公司开发的图形绘制软件,广泛应用于创建各种流程图、网络图、组织结构图、建筑平面图、工程设计图等。该形状库专门设计用于FPGA的时序设计,能够帮助工程师通过图形化的方式更直观、更简洁地表达和理解时序逻辑。
在FPGA的设计过程中,时序分析是一项至关重要的步骤。时序分析的主要目的是确保数据在FPGA内部各逻辑单元之间的传输满足时序要求,即数据在正确的时间点到达正确的地点,以保证系统的稳定性和性能。时序问题通常包括建立时间(setup time)和保持时间(hold time)违反、时钟偏斜(clock skew)、数据路径延迟等问题。
使用Viso形状库,工程师可以轻松地画出时序图,这些图形化表示的时序图能够让工程师在设计时序逻辑时,更清楚地识别和处理可能的时序问题。通过这些图形工具,时序分析的过程变得不再复杂和枯燥,而是变得直观和易于操作。
FPGA时序设计的Viso形状库包含了许多专门为时序分析设计的图形元素,如触发器、时钟源、逻辑门等符号,它们都经过精心设计,以便能够准确地表示FPGA中的时序关系和元件特性。此外,这些形状还可以连接和组合,以反映复杂的时序路径和逻辑关系。
在实际应用中,工程师可以将FPGA时序设计的Viso形状库中的图形元素拖放到Visio画布上,然后根据具体的时序设计需求,调整形状的属性,如延时时间、时钟频率等,以及它们之间的连接关系。形状之间的连接线可以表示信号的传输路径,而形状的属性值则可以用来显示该路径的时序特性。这样,一个完整的时序图就生成了。
完成时序图的绘制后,工程师可以对图形进行时序分析。这项工作可以手动完成,也可以利用Visio软件中的智能功能,甚至可以和其他专业的时序分析软件进行集成,以获得更精确的分析结果。时序分析的结果能够帮助工程师识别设计中的潜在时序问题,并及时进行调整。
此外,FPGA时序设计的Viso形状库可以大大提升团队协作效率。因为图形化的时序图比传统的代码或文本描述更易读、更易理解,团队成员之间沟通时序问题时,可以更加高效和准确。这样不仅缩短了开发周期,而且也减少了误解和错误的可能性。
总结来说,FPGA时序设计的Viso形状库是一个非常实用的工具,它能够极大地方便工程师进行FPGA时序设计和分析,提高设计效率和准确性,确保设计出的FPGA系统能够可靠地运行。"
2017-03-15 上传
2021-10-14 上传
103 浏览量
2021-09-29 上传
点击了解资源详情
2010-12-29 上传
心梓
- 粉丝: 853
- 资源: 8042
最新资源
- F5-模拟器 F5-模拟器.zip
- HTML5+CSS+JS精品网页模板 大学生期末大作业 Web前端网页制作
- node-card-game:多人浏览器游戏
- Scripts_public:适用于客户或我们的所有小型开发脚本
- Perfect-Stripe:服务器端Swift 3 Stripe API
- Android系统原理与开发要点详解-培训课件.rar
- 行业资料-电子功用-利用时基集成电路的高性能电子镇流器的介绍分析.rar
- PyCoders:这是我使用 Bootstrap 制作的 PyCoders 博客
- udemy_regex:学习正则表达式
- 机械设计空调保护器底板焊接检测(sw20可编辑+工程图)非常好的设计图纸100%好用.zip
- 游泳池及公共浴池水系统管道及配件(2022版)共2页.pd
- RealRichard_D
- 【WordPress插件】2022年最新版完整功能demo+插件2019-10-11.zip
- websocket-mock:用于单元测试的 WebSocket API 的简单模拟
- ansible-role-kafka:Ansible角色,用于管理Apache Kafka的安装和配置
- 行业分类-外包设计-接触透镜的包装件的介绍分析.rar